What is an MVP?

Minimum Viable Product — the simplest version of your app containing only the core functions that test your idea. The goal isn't a "complete" app, it's a product ready to launch quickly to test the market.

The principle: build a little, launch, learn, improve. Better than building everything then discovering the market doesn't want it.

MVP vs "complete app"

Criterion MVP Complete app
Features 5–10 core 30–50+
Duration 2–4 months 6–12+ months
Cost SAR 50K–200K SAR 200K–1M+
Goal Market test Market share
Team 3–5 people 8–15 people
QA Limited Comprehensive

MVP types and costs

1. Simple content app

Examples: recipes, local news, Islamic du'aa app, hadith app.

Core features:

  • Static content from a database
  • Browse and search
  • Favourites
  • Sharing
  • Basic notifications

Cost: SAR 30,000–60,000 Duration: 6–10 weeks Recommended tech: Flutter to save 50%

2. Service / booking app

Examples: salon booking, clinic, car wash, home maintenance.

Features:

  • Sign-up/login
  • Service browsing
  • Calendar booking
  • Payment (Mada, Apple Pay)
  • Reminder notifications
  • Simple admin panel

Cost: SAR 80,000–140,000 Duration: 10–14 weeks

3. E-commerce app

Examples: your products on mobile.

Features:

  • Product catalogue
  • Cart
  • Payment (Mada, Apple Pay, STC Pay)
  • Order tracking
  • Reviews
  • Full admin panel
  • Notifications (new order, shipment status)

Cost: SAR 100,000–180,000 Duration: 12–16 weeks

4. Delivery / Uber-like

Examples: food delivery, taxi, pharmacy.

Features:

  • 3 apps (user, driver/provider, admin dashboard)
  • Live maps (Google Maps)
  • Payment
  • Real-time notifications (push + SMS)
  • Ratings
  • Wallet and account system
  • Shipping provider integration

Cost: SAR 200,000–400,000 Duration: 5–8 months

5. Social / platform

Examples: professional network, niche chat app, content platform.

Features:

  • Profiles
  • Relationships (follow/friends)
  • Posts
  • Real-time messaging (WebSocket)
  • Search and filter
  • Notifications

Cost: SAR 180,000–350,000 Duration: 4–7 months

6. Fintech / Banking app

Examples: wallet, investing, lending, insurance.

Features:

  • KYC / Nafath integration
  • Financial transactions
  • Strong auth
  • Bank / SAMA integration
  • High encryption
  • Security audits

Cost: SAR 500,000–2,000,000+ Duration: 8–18 months Note: SAMA license required.

What drives cost?

1. Feature count and type

Each feature = dev hours. Smart features (AI, analytics) are far pricier. Avoid feature creep in an MVP.

2. Design

Type Cost When
Template SAR 5,000 Quick MVP
Custom design SAR 20,000–50,000 For growth
Pro design (full UX research) SAR 50,000–100,000 For seriousness

3. Development (biggest line)

  • Flutter (fastest): mid-range
  • Native: +60%
  • React Native: similar to Flutter
  • KMP: similar to Native but with 30% savings

4. Admin panel (Backend + Admin)

Often 30–40% of the full cost. Includes:

  • API (Node.js, Python, Go)
  • Database (PostgreSQL, MongoDB)
  • Admin panel (Retool, Custom)
  • Hosting (AWS, Cloudflare Workers)

5. Integrations

Integration Cost
Payment gateways SAR 8,000–15,000
Google Maps Free–SAR 2 per 1,000 calls
Notifications Free (Firebase)
WhatsApp Business SAR 5,000–10,000 + message fees
Nafath SAR 15,000–30,000
Mada Hosted Payment Free (with the bank)

6. Quality and testing

Full testing, performance, security — adds 15–20% on top of base cost. Don't skimp.

Post-launch costs (important!)

Item Monthly
Backend hosting SAR 200–2,000
Apple Developer $99/year (~SAR 370)
Google Play $25 (one-time)
Notifications (Firebase) Free–500
Google Maps (if used) SAR 200–2,000
Maintenance and updates SAR 3,000–10,000
Customer support Variable
Monitoring (Sentry, New Relic) SAR 100–500
Approx. total SAR 5,000–15,000/month

Tips to save cost

1. Start MVP small

Don't build every feature on day one. Ship with 5 core features and add the rest based on user feedback.

2. Use Flutter for iOS + Android together

Save 40% vs native.

3. Start with a managed backend (BaaS)

  • Firebase (most popular)
  • Supabase (newer, open source)
  • AWS Amplify

Saves months of backend dev.

4. Design: use a system

Material 3, Apple HIG. Don't reinvent the wheel in an MVP.

5. Set a clear budget upfront

Tell the dev team "my budget is SAR 100K — what can be built?" instead of "build and we'll tally."

6. Sign "fixed price" instead of "time & material"

If you don't fully trust the team's estimate. But in exchange, you can't change requirements mid-way.

7. Start with one platform

iOS or Android only, not both. 50% lower cost.

Common mistakes

  1. Building every feature before launch: time and money lost on features no one may use
  2. Unrealistically low estimates: an agency offering 30K for a delivery app = a scam
  3. Ignoring maintenance: apps need at least SAR 1,000+/month
  4. iOS only: 75% of Saudis are on Android
  5. No update strategy: OS apps change; at least quarterly updates needed
  6. Not accounting for stores: App Store + Google Play take 15–30% of subscriptions
  7. Picking the cheapest: usually costs more eventually because of rewrites

How long does it really take?

Phase Duration
Discovery / UX research 2–4 weeks
Design 4–6 weeks
Development 8–24 weeks
QA + Bug fixes 2–4 weeks
Store setup 1–2 weeks
Review (App Store + Play) 1–2 weeks

Expected total: 4–12 months for a complete MVP.
